Where Life Goes To Die

Photo by Lisa Fotios

Deep in my webs, where only spiders can reach,

I know I am forlorn.

No need to say your speech.

Somewhere in my skull a new dawn always breaks.

Please leave me behind,

Do not touch the brakes.

The ledge always tempts me, it calls my name.

I want to catch that high,

Trap it in a frame.

Yet, deep in my desert, where life goes to die,

I know I stand alone.

No need for you to cry.

-Jackie
